Bathtubs are available in various shapes, sizes, and materials. With regular exposure to water and chemicals like bleach or CIF, the surface of your bath can deteriorate, causing dirt to stick more easily and making it harder to clean. When the glossy finish is stripped, your bath becomes porous, which is why dirt tends to stick to it and is tough to clean. Occasionally, your bath may accumulate chips or scratches that require treatment. Bath resurfacing restores your bath to its original condition, making it look and feel brand new. Before starting the bath resurfacing, I ensure your bathroom is completely masked to avoid any overspray while working in-situ. Masking the bathroom properly ensures no damage occurs during the resurfacing process. Re-enamelling your bath will take between 5 to 7 hours, and after that, it needs 24 hours to harden and fully cure before you can use it.

Why restoring your bath is a better option than replacement

In today’s world, replacing items with new ones is easy, but when it comes to baths, it’s not as straightforward. Getting rid of an old bath is not as straightforward as many people think. Cast-iron baths weigh a ton and have to be smashed apart to be able to carry the pieces out of your house, and this obviously causes damage to the rest of your bathroom. Acrylic baths are lighter and easier to move, but removing them can still damage your bathroom. Once removed, you’ll need to re-tile around the bath, refit taps and drains, and possibly replace flooring. Opting to restore your bath helps you avoid contributing to the large amount of construction waste produced every day. Traditional metal baths are common in older houses and can last for decades with proper maintenance. When their surface becomes dull and tired, chipped, scratched, etc, it is so easy to resurface them so they look brand new again and you'll have a perfect and strong bath in no time. Though acrylic baths have a shorter lifespan than metal baths, resurfacing restores them to a like-new condition. You may have heard of Vitreous enamel - this is a specialised procedure where the bath is coated in a powdered glass material and then this is fused onto the surface of your bath in a large kiln at very high temperatures. This service could never be offered in-situ due to the extreme heat involved and I don't know of many companies that are able to offer this any more for baths.

Maintaining Your Resurfaced Bathtub

Bath resurfacing maintenance and care

Maintenance Guidelines:

Correct maintenance ensures your bath resurfacing lasts 15+ years while keeping its showroom appearance. The key principle: treat your resurfaced bath like a new car's paint - gentle regular cleaning prevents damage from accumulating.

Best Cleaning Practices:

  • Use gentle cleaners - liquid soaps or bathroom-specific cleaners
  • Clean once a week to avoid soap scum and mineral buildup
  • Soft cloths or sponges only - never abrasive pads or scouring brushes
  • Rinse completely after cleaning to remove all residue
  • Dry with soft towel to prevent mineral deposits and water spots
  • Remove stains immediately before staining sets in

Items to Avoid:

  • Bleach cleaners which can discolor coatings
  • Harsh powders such as Ajax or Comet
  • Steel wool or rough sponges
  • Paint thinners, acetone, and strong solvents
  • Drain cleaners containing lye or sulfuric acid
  • Bath mats featuring suction cups (use non-slip strips instead)

Expert resealing every 3 to 5 years maintains superior protection, extending your investment considerably.

Bath Resurfacing Materials & Professional Techniques

Cast Iron Bathtub Resurfacing

Cast iron tubs, prized for heat retention and long-lasting durability, respond exceptionally well to professional resurfacing. These heavy fixtures, common in period properties, often feature worn enamel, rust spots, or dated colors. Our cast iron bath resurfacing process begins with removing damaged enamel and addressing any corrosion. Professional primers designed for ferrous metals guarantee perfect adhesion. This coating reproduces original enamel's depth and luster while offering superior durability. Many cast iron bathtubs are irreplaceable period features - resurfacing helps preserve their heritage value while restoring original functionality. Costs range between £350-£550, versus between £5,000-£12,000 for equivalent cast iron replacement.

Acrylic Bathtub Resurfacing

Acrylic baths dominate modern bathrooms but experience scratches, yellowing, and chemical damage as they age. Acrylic bath resurfacing requires specific techniques as standard coatings don't adhere properly to this plastic substrate. We use specialised acrylic bonding agents that create chemical fusion between old and new surfaces. The resurfacing process eliminates scratches, restores color, and adds UV inhibitors preventing future yellowing. Thermal cracks common in acrylic tubs require flexible repairs that accommodate thermal expansion. Many customers opt for color changes during resurfacing, replacing dated biscuit or almond tubs to modern white or grey. Cost ranges £250-£400, delivering dramatic transformation at a fraction of replacement costs.

Steel Bathtub Resurfacing

Pressed steel bathtubs, common in homes constructed between 1950-1990, offer cast iron's durability with reduced weight and lower cost. Yet, their thinner enamel coating chips more easily, exposing the steel that quickly oxidizes. Steel bath resurfacing tackles these vulnerabilities via comprehensive rust treatment and application of thicker coatings. We convert any existing rust into stable compounds, seal treated areas, and apply primer specifically designed for steel substrates. This creates a finish that's more durable than original enamel. Many steel bathtubs feature dated colors like avocado or harvest gold - updating them to contemporary aesthetics while avoiding replacement costs of between £1,500-£3,000.

Fiberglass Bath Resurfacing

Fiberglass tubs provide affordability but experience fading, cracks, and surface degradation in 10-15 years. The gel coat protecting the fiberglass substrate becomes porous, resulting in a rough, stained surface that can't be cleaned. Fiberglass bath resurfacing completely refreshes these deteriorated surfaces with flexible coating systems which accommodate substrate movement. We fix characteristic cracks typical of aged fiberglass, fill any structural damage, and apply new gel coat-like finishes. The resurfaced bathtub often exceeds the original quality, with better chemical resistance and simpler maintenance. Costing £275-£425, resurfacing costs significantly less than the £1,200-£2,500 required for fiberglass bathtub replacement plus installation costs.

Bath Resurfacing Process: Step-by-Step Guide

The Preparation Phase (1-2 hours):

Professional bath resurfacing commences with careful preparation to ensure coating longevity. Professional technicians protect surrounding areas employing advanced masking systems, protecting tiles, fixtures, and flooring. The bath receives intensive cleaning using industrial cleaners, removing soap residue, body oils, and mineral deposits that inhibit adhesion.

Etching the surface produces mechanical adhesion through controlled abrasion or chemical etching. This process opens up the substrate's pores, allowing primers to bond deeply. Various materials demand particular etching techniques—cast iron requires intense mechanical abrasion, while acrylic requires gentler chemical etching to prevent damage.

Identifying repairs and preparation occur simultaneously. Professional technicians mark all chips, cracks, and damaged spots for treatment. Rusted areas get special attention, requiring full removal and conversion prior to coating application. This thorough preparation differentiates quality resurfacing from DIY efforts that fail quickly.

Coating Application (2-3 hours):

The application phase necessitates controlled environmental conditions for optimal results. Expert equipment tracks temperature and moisture levels, modifying ventilation to maintain optimal curing conditions. Primer coating establishes the foundation layer, chemically bonding to the prepared surface while ensuring adhesion for following coats.

Multiple color coats build up the finish to a specified thickness, typically 0.5-1mm total. Every layer must partially cure before applying the next layer. Expert spray equipment ensures uniform coverage without runs, sags, and orange peel. The top clear coat provides chemical resistance and maintains lasting gloss.

Repair Integration (30-60 minutes):

Damage repairs integrates seamlessly into resurfacing. Chips and dents are filled in with catalysed compounds color-matched to the surrounding area. The repairs cure to the same hardness, preventing future problems at the repair line. Structural cracks get reinforced with fiberglass mesh or carbon fiber, distributing the stress across a wider areas.

Surface imperfections like scratches and wear patterns are fixed through gradual sanding and filling. This generates even surface texture before coating application. Skilled technicians ensure repairs remain undetectable after resurfacing, even under direct lighting that reveals amateur repairs.

Cure and Finish (24-48 hours):

Correct curing affects bath resurfacing durability and finish. Initial set takes place within 2-4 hours, but full cure takes 24-48 hours based on coating type and environmental factors. During this, the coating goes through chemical cross-linking, gaining its final hardness and chemical resistance.

Proper temperature and humidity control throughout the curing period prevents issues like blushing, cratering, or poor adhesion. Experienced technicians offer thorough aftercare instructions guaranteeing optimal cure conditions. This covers ventilation needs, maintaining proper temperature, and preventing water contact during while curing.

Final quality check takes place after full curing, looking for any defects needing correction. Quality resurfacing should exhibit even gloss, even colour, and smooth surface comparable to a new bathtub. Any minor problems are addressed before completion.

Bath Refinishing Price Comparison & Financial Assessment

Detailed Cost Breakdown

Bath Resurfacing Costs: Professional tub resurfacing usually costs between £250 and £550 depending on bathtub type, size, and condition. Basic acrylic tub resurfacing costs from £250-£350. Cast iron bath resurfacing costs £350-£550 owing to extra preparation work. Damage repairs costs between £50 and £150 depending on damage severity. Color changes are included at no extra cost. Non-slip coating add £40-£75. Travel costs could be charged for out-of-area locations.

Replacement Expenses: Bathtub replacement comes in at £2,000-£8,000 total. Budget acrylic tubs start at £150-£400, but installation costing £800-£1,500. Cast iron baths start at between £1,500 and £5,000 plus £1,000-£2,000 installation. Removal and disposal costs come to £200-£400. Plumbing changes often required, costing between £300 and £800. Tile work surrounding the new bath comes to between £400 and £1,000. Potential floor reinforcement for heavier tubs costs £500-£1,500. Building regulations compliance may require extra work.

Hidden Savings: Resurfacing removes various hidden costs linked to replacement. No skip hire costs of £150-£300. No plumber required (£200-£400 daily). No tiler needed (£200-£350 per day). No building control fees (£200-£400). No temporary bathroom arrangements needed. No water damage risk during installation. No uncovering additional problems like rotten joists or asbestos. No time off work needed - resurfacing completes while you're away. These hidden savings frequently double replacement's advertised costs.

Value for Money: Determine the cost-per-year revealing bath resurfacing's superior value. A £400 resurfacing with a lifespan of 12 years equals £33 annually. A £4,000 new tub lasting 20 years comes to £200 yearly. Even high-end £550 resurfacing amounts to just £46 annually over 12 years. Factor in disruption, convenience, and opportunity costs - bath resurfacing offers superior value. Many resurfaced bathtubs surpass their expected lifespan with proper maintenance, further improving cost-effectiveness.
